Description
The mouse monoclonal antibody clone W6/32 binds to an antigenic determinant shared among HLA-A, HLA-B, and HLA-C human major histocompatibility complex (MHC) class I antigens. MHC class I antigens associated with beta2-microglobulin are expressed by all human nucleated cells and are essential for cell-mediated immune responses and tumor surveillance. W6/32 recognizes a conformational epitope, reacting with HLA class I alpha3 and alpha2 domains among products of the HLA-A, B, and C loci. It immunoprecipitates both 43 kDa and 11-12 kDa chains. The W6/32 antibody can be used to detect and quantify the presence of human Major Histocompatibility Complex (MHC) Class I antigens, specifically HLA-A, HLA-B, and HLA-C, on human cells.

RECOMMENDED USAGE
Each lot of this antibody is quality control tested using flow cytometric analysis. For flow cytometric staining, the suggested use of this reagent is 5 μL per 1 million cells in a staining volume of 100 μL. If whole blood is analyzed, then use 5 μL per 100 μL. It is recommended that users titrate the antibody to obtain the optimal result for their specific application.
Please briefly centrifuge the reagent vial before use.
